NOVEMBER 29, 2007--Matrox Imaging (Dorval, QC, Canada;www.matrox.com/imaging/) has appointed InviSys SVC Ltda as the official Matrox Imaging distributor in Brazil. InviSys will be selling Matrox Imaging's complete line of hardware and software components for industrial and scientific imaging applications.

"Brazil's economy stands out in South America, and its expansion means there is great potential for the machine vision market," explains Sam Lopez, Matrox Imaging Sales Manager Europe and South America. "InviSys has valuable experience in areas such as biometrics, intelligent video analysis, and artificial intelligence--experience that will integrate nicely with Matrox Imaging's product line."

"The manufacturing sector is key to Brazil's economy," says Alessandro L. Koerich, vice president of business at InviSys, "and very few facilities have automated inspection systems. Companies are looking to modernize, so we expect the market to recognize the benefits and long-term cost savings of machine vision. Matrox Imaging's products will allow us to quickly develop the proof-of-concept, prototype, and final system for our customers' applications."

Founded in 2004, InviSys SVC Ltda specializes in computer vision, biometrics, artificial intelligence, and software engineering solutions for the Brazilian and South American markets. Located in Curitiba, Parana, Brazil, InviSys develops computer-based systems for industrial and research applications, and offers system integration services such as system design, system installation, customer training, and extended system support.
